我的知识记录

取消数据库关联如何更新代码?引用关系怎么删?

在软件开发过程中,取消数据库关联并更新代码是一个常见的需求,尤其是在项目重构或优化数据库结构时。本文将详细解析如何取消数据库关联,并探讨引用关系的删除方法,帮助开发者高效地处理数据库关联问题。

理解数据库关联的重要性

数据库关联是数据库设计中的关键概念,它允许不同表之间建立联系,实现数据的整合和查询。在取消数据库关联之前,需要充分理解关联的目的和影响,以确保更新代码后不会影响系统的稳定性和功能。

识别关联关系

在取消数据库关联前,要识别系统中存在的关联关系。这包括外键约束、触发器以及任何依赖于关联的数据操作。识别关联关系是更新代码的第一步,也是确保数据一致性的关键。

备份数据库

在进行任何数据库结构变更之前,备份数据库是至关重要的。这可以防止在取消关联过程中出现意外,导致数据丢失或损坏。备份数据库可以确保在出现问题时能够快速恢复到变更前的状态。

更新数据模型

取消数据库关联后,需要更新数据模型以反映新的结构。这可能涉及到删除或修改表结构、索引以及视图。更新数据模型是取消关联的核心步骤,需要仔细规划和执行。

修改代码逻辑

随着数据库关联的取消,相关的代码逻辑也需要进行修改。这包括删除或修改依赖于关联的数据查询、事务处理以及业务逻辑。修改代码逻辑是确保系统功能正常运行的关键步骤。

测试和验证

在取消数据库关联并更新代码后,进行全面的测试和验证是必不可少的。这包括单元测试、集成测试以及性能测试,以确保系统在新的数据库结构下能够正常运行。

监控和优化

即使在测试阶段没有发现问题,取消数据库关联后也需要持续监控系统的性能和稳定性。监控和优化可以帮助及时发现并解决可能出现的问题,确保系统的长期稳定运行。

取消数据库关联并更新代码是一个复杂的过程,涉及到多个步骤和考虑因素。通过理解关联的重要性、识别关联关系、备份数据库、更新数据模型、修改代码逻辑、进行全面测试和持续监控优化,可以确保在取消数据库关联的同时,保持系统的稳定性和功能。

取消数据库关联如何更新代码?引用关系怎么删?

标签:

更新时间:2025-06-19 18:35:00

上一篇:网站搬家工具:如何选择适合自己的?

下一篇:页面出现一些小问题排版错乱?CSS未加载或缓存问题?